Comparing and Ordering Fractions — Year 5 is a complete one-week mathematics unit that develops accurate comparison strategies and clear mathematical reasoning.

Students learn to check the whole, compare fractions with common parts, use one half as a benchmark, position fractions on a number line, generate equivalent fractions and choose common denominators when needed. The 18-slide editable presentation supports explicit teaching and guided practice.

A two-page Fraction Comparison Toolkit, a three-page Fraction Sort Lab and two full games provide visual and hands-on application. Five two-page worksheet sets build from visual models to more complex ordering and justification tasks, with matching red-answer pages for every student worksheet. The final two-page Fraction Comparison Challenge assessment and five-level rubric support consistent feedback.

Learning Focus

  • Fraction meaning and equal wholes
  • Same-denominator and same-numerator comparisons
  • One-half and other benchmark fractions
  • Fraction placement on a 0-to-1 number line
  • Equivalent fractions and common denominators
  • Ascending and descending fraction order
  • Efficient strategy selection and written justification
